Skip to main content
Language
Back
Português (PT)
Log in
Scientific Interest
Quality
22 authors
share this interest
A
Ana Margarida Da Costa Ricardo
ist153432
P
Pedro Manuel Santos de Carvalho
ist13407
Previous
1
2
3
Entries per page
10
10
50
100